contrib: better support symbolic port names in git-credential-netrc
To improve support for symbolic port names in netrc files, this changes does the following: - Treat symbolic port names as ports, not protocols in git-credential-netrc - Validate the SMTP server port provided to send-email - Convert the above symbolic port names to their numerical values. Before this change, it was not possible to have a SMTP server port set to "smtps" in a netrc file (e.g. Emacs' ~/.authinfo.gpg), as it would be registered as a protocol and break the match for a "smtp" protocol host, as queried for by git-send-email.
